Smart Strategies for Smart Cities:
Leveraging your Company, Solutions Providers and Educators to Meet Today's Cyber Challenges and Opportunities
Join us for this half-day conference to learn how to leverage technology to protect your business and grow, while also understanding how the work force is being educated to meet future demands and challenges. Just a few questions we'll be answering...
- Where are resources available to maximize the internet?
- What are my cyber security risks and how do I mitigate those risks?
- How do I obtain the workforce to do all of this now and in the future?
Solution providers will be available during the reception following the panel discussions!
